yep, i had this happen before. at first i thought it was people spamming links,
but then i noticed that it happened on virtually EVERY site. certain words are
auto-linked to some stupid adsite. it's just adware, get rid of it like any other
similar crap.

Demarthal, that adware you have is tricky and very dangerous. No, sorry its not as easy as a cookie. It sometimes appears if you boot into safe mode and look at the task manager. My brother who is a certified PCJock tried to get rid of the problem on my old notebook and took him 5 hours straight of sifting through and finding all the files associated with it. It requires extensive seaching through the registry to totally delete. But almost all the time you have to reformat your hard drive and reinstall windows to get rid of it (make sure you change your IP also).

You may not have the same thing:
Symtoms: Using another web browser and having the popups appear in IE windows
Sparse popups, only once in a while, but the same advertisers appear often
